Study the following information carefully and answer the questions given below :
In a certain code language, ?prepare for your exam? is written as xn nt oz wl?.
?hard work for prepare? is written as ?nt ml oz tk?
?prepare your study well ? is written as ?sd jk nt xn?
?work well best result? is written as ?ds lu jk ml?
(All the codes are two lettered codes only)


What is code for ?best? in that code language ?
1). lu
2). ml
3). sd
4). ds

Solution

The common word in the second and third statements is 'prepare' coded as = 'nt'

Also, the common word in the first two statements (except prepare) is 'for' coded as = 'oz'

Similarly, common word in first and third statements is 'your' coded as = 'xn'

=> Only word left in 1st statement is 'exam' coded as = 'wl'

Also, common word in second and last statements is 'work' coded as = 'ml'

=> Only word left in 2nd statement is 'hard' coded as = 'tk'

Similarly, common word in last two statements is 'well' coded as = 'jk'

=> Only word left in 3rd statements is 'study' coded as = 'sd'

Also, in 4th statement, codes for 'best' or 'result' = either 'ds' or 'lu'

Thus, code for ‘best’ = 'ds' or 'lu'

=> Ans - (E)
